The cost of cheap sweetness: Chocolate still depends on child labor

  • West Africa remains a major cocoa hub, with over 1.5 million children working in hazardous conditions in Ivory Coast and Ghana.
  • Farmers earn a tiny share of the chocolate trade despite a rising global market.
  • Deforestation around Ivory Coast cocoa farming has surged as farmers push deeper into forests.
  • Many labels such as Rainforest Alliance and Fairtrade are criticized as ineffective.
  • Investors, including Norway’s NBIM, hold stakes in major cocoa companies linked to exploitation.
  • Critics say the EU directive lacks enforcement power and loopholes.
  • Experts call for binding international trade standards to ensure living incomes.
  • The report links corporate accountability to deforestation and exploitation in supply chains.
  • The article accuses major chocolate brands of failing to eradicate exploitation.
  • Experts urge a fair farm-gate price to reflect true production costs and living incomes.
